# Break-Glass Access — Tidewatch Widget

Welcome aboard! The Tidewatch tide-table widget pulls predictions from the Gullspire feed, and occasionally that feed goes sideways right before a harbor holiday. If the widget shows stale tides and the usual admin console is locked, you're allowed to break glass: this opens the emergency override panel so you can pin a manual tide table. Use it sparingly and tell the channel. Enter the passphrase shown below.

vault phrase of tagag-fawef = lammir-ulaiel-oliax-belox-eliox-ulaok-gilael-norys-holox-fenir

Subject: Cut-over complete — string extraction script

Hi Marisol,

Welcome aboard. Last night we finished migrating the translation-string extraction script from the old Lintwood pipeline to the new Fernhollow runner. All locale bundles were re-extracted and verified against the Quillbase catalog; no keys were dropped. Please review the diff report before enabling the weekly cron. Note that the script now reads its settings from the shared vault rather than local files. The current configuration values are as follows.

service settings:
[istael]
team = gilath
access_code = ac_468cdf
owner = casdor.gilox
host = istael.kelviforge.internal
port = 5432
peer = quenwyn.braskworks.corp
salt = 6678df32
pin = 7400

Ticket: Restockly planner jobs failing since 03:00 — all vending-machine route calculations return auth errors. Root cause: the service credential for the internal Shelfmath optimizer expired overnight and auto-renewal was disabled during last week's migration. Manual rotation is done; planner backlog will clear after redeploy. Update the deployment secret before restarting the workers. The replacement key follows below.

app token of fajep-bahof = zpat2_v6